Sorry it took a while to post - it's outside Mervyns, and is a smallish store. They had the new Bleakers out, as well as some other new items (black/gunmetal and brown/bronze signature stripe totes, wallets, etc), lots of ergos, and a few legacy leather pieces. I'm glad I picked up the Leigh and Choc Leather Ergo at Glendale as they had none in this store. Not many suede pieces either, except for the patchwork.

They also had the new catalogs next to the register - someone already posted pics here.
